From a016c62b7e48dfa2678213259463278abfac5b1a Mon Sep 17 00:00:00 2001 From: Yukihiro Matsumoto Date: Fri, 20 Apr 2012 13:18:15 +0900 Subject: undef Module#new --- src/class.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src') diff --git a/src/class.c b/src/class.c index 5de791c85..e5eeab4cb 100644 --- a/src/class.c +++ b/src/class.c @@ -1028,7 +1028,7 @@ mrb_init_class(mrb_state *mrb) mrb_name_class(mrb, mod, mrb_intern(mrb, "Module")); mrb_name_class(mrb, cls, mrb_intern(mrb, "Class")); - MRB_SET_INSTANCE_TT(mod, MRB_TT_MODULE); + mrb_undef_method(mrb, mod, mrb_intern(mrb, "new")); MRB_SET_INSTANCE_TT(cls, MRB_TT_CLASS); mrb_define_method(mrb, bob, "initialize", mrb_bob_init, ARGS_NONE()); mrb_define_method(mrb, bob, "!", mrb_bob_not, ARGS_NONE()); -- cgit v1.2.3